Met's Are Pond Scum! Still...

Back in the 1980's JC started "The Met's are Pond Scum". If you have ever wondered why...wonder nomore..I'm going to tell you.
Cardinals had an awesome rivalry going with the Met's, they were in our division then. JC and U-Man were on K-SHE 95 at the time and were trying to come up with a great catch phrase, that was G rated to talk about on the radio. If you recall this was the same year, 87 I believe..that the seat cushions flew on the field.
JC heard the phrase Pond Scum on an episode of Cheers. Diane called Sam "pond scum". He thought that was funny...and coined the phrase "The Met's are Pond Scum". I'm sure they copyrited it.
Over this series w/ the Met's they are selling "Met's are Pond Scum" shirts for $5 each; procedes going to Cardinal Care.
